1 definition by Johann John Johnson

Top Definition
Setting fire to your balls and getting it put out by vaginal juice whilst singing the Pokemon theme tune. You'll be the very best if you do this.
I was practising charazarding when my mum walked in and tried to join in.
by Johann John Johnson September 06, 2012

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.